What is an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P)?

An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P) is a part of treatment that is structured and organized to assist in helping individuals cope with a co-occurring disorder, mental health disorder or drug dependency. Unlike residential rehab, the client will enter into rehab sessions several days each week however, will live at home.

Generally, IOPs feature one-on-one counseling sessions, frequent sessions tailored to learning how to avoid a relapse, and mandatory sessions that are mandatory, and often shared with other treatment facilities, including American Addiction Centers, as well as group therapy, family support and mental health therapy. The programs can stay together during the day or in the evening when it gets “done” so that it all “fits” in everyone’s schedule

For individuals who require more than the usual outpatient counseling, higher levels of care work; even though they may not have to be 24 hours or supervised.

IOP vs. Inpatient Treatment: Key Differences

One of the most significant parts of knowing the way to select the Right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P) is to know how IOP is different from inpatient rehab.
An inpatient treatment entails a method whereby people physically relocate to other treatment centers and live there for an extended period. It’s also extremely prescribed for excessive addictions, medical detox requirements or even when a person does not have a stable homeland.

There is such a degree of flexibility that there’s an IOP. Clients receive a series of therapy sessions that are structured and clients are able to engage in more than a specified, limited set of activities. This ensures that parents and/or professionals, as well as students, can continue with their activities and be attended to.

The following are some of the key differences:

IOP TreatmentInpatient Treatment
Clients live at homeClients stay at the facility
Flexible scheduling24/7 supervision
Lower cost in many casesHigher level of care
Best for stable environmentsBest for severe conditions

Who is a Good Candidate for IOP Treatment?

Inpatient care is not needed by everybody. There is a chance that a good fit is that of an IOP, which may be good for individuals who:

  1. Has low to moderate addiction with drugs and/or alcohol.
  2. Despite having completed inpatient rehab, they still require a follow-up treatment.
  3. Be good neighbors and live in nice homes.
  4. Want to be handled in a more organized manner, yet have freedom to work or have access to school.
  5. Are encouraged to be active in Recovery.

IOP Price and Insurance Coverage

Another aspect that you have to consider when you’re searching for treatment programs is cost. Fortunately, outpatient services will cost much less as there is no housing or residential cost applied.

There are a number of insurance programs available that will assist in financing services for the Intensive Outpatient Program. This coverage can be subject to:

  • Medical necessity
  • Insurance provider
  • Program accreditation
  • Treatment duration
  • Individual policy details

Ask the treatment provider before you start the treatment any insurance, payment and out-of-pocket questions.

FAQ

What is the 60% rule in rehab?

The 60% rule generally refers to Medicare guidelines requiring certain rehab facilities to maintain a percentage of patients with qualifying medical conditions to receive specific reimbursement classifications.

What should you look for when choosing a rehab facility?

Look for licensed staff, evidence-based therapies, individualized treatment plans, mental health support, family involvement, positive reviews, and insurance acceptance. A strong rehab center should prioritize long-term recovery rather than quick fixes.

What are the requirements for inpatient rehab?

Requirements vary, but inpatient rehab is usually recommended for severe addiction, medical detox needs, unstable living conditions, or mental health concerns requiring 24-hour supervision and structured care.

What should I bring to a rehab facility?

Most rehab facilities recommend bringing comfortable clothing, identification, insurance information, prescribed medications, hygiene products, and approved personal items. Always check the facility’s guidelines before admission.
